Philippe Coutinho wants assurances from Liverpool FC chiefs that he will be allowed to sign for Barcelona in the summer transfer window, according to reports in the British media.
The Daily Mirror is reporting that the 25-year-old Brazilian playmaker wants an agreement to be put in place to allow him to move to Camp Nou next summer.
Coutinho was relentlessly linked with a move to Camp Nou in the final few weeks of the summer transfer window but a move to Spain failed to materialise as Liverpool FC opted to keep hold of their talismanic attacker.
The same report says that Barcelona are likely to return with a fresh offer to try and sign Coutinho in the January transfer window after Liverpool FC rejected three bids last summer.
And it is claimed that Coutinho wants guarantees that he will be able to sign for the Spanish giants in the summer once the transfer window opens at the end of the season.
Coutinho has proved his worth to Liverpool FC in recent weeks with a string of sparkling attacking displays for Klopp’s men.
